The Legal and Normative Frameworks Governing Cyber Operations

The legal and normative frameworks governing cyber operations are evolving to address the unique challenges of cyberspace. Currently, international law provides some guidance, but its application to cyber activities remains complex and often ambiguous.

Key principles include respect for sovereignty, non-interference, and prohibition of use of force under the UN Charter. These principles help delineate acceptable state behavior in cyberspace and influence cyber operations and strategic stability.

Several multilateral and bilateral agreements aim to regulate cyber activities, but their effectiveness varies. Notable efforts include the Tallinn Manual, which offers non-binding legal interpretations, and discussions within the UN on norms of responsible state behavior.

  • Respect for sovereignty and non-interference guides state conduct.
  • International law sets acceptable boundaries for cyber operations.
  • Multilateral frameworks aim for consensus but face challenges due to differing national interests.
  • Developing norms seek to foster stability and reduce risks of conflict escalation in cyberspace.

Case Studies of Cyber Operations Affecting Strategic Stability

Numerous cyber operations have demonstrated their profound impact on strategic stability, with notable examples highlighting the complex intersection between cyber activities and international security. One prominent case is the 2010 Stuxnet attack, which targeted Iran’s nuclear program. This sophisticated operation disrupted critical infrastructure, showcasing how cyber tools can exert coercive effects beyond conventional warfare and challenge existing strategic norms.

Another significant instance involves allegations of cyber espionage against major powers, such as the United States and China. These covert activities aimed to gather intelligence and influence strategic perceptions, thereby affecting mutual trust and arms control negotiations. Such operations underscore how cyber capabilities can be employed to subtly alter the security environment without overt conflict.

More recently, reports of disruptive cyberattacks on military communication systems and critical infrastructure in different nations raise concerns about escalation risks. These outbreaks demonstrate the delicate balance maintained in strategic stability, where misunderstandings or miscalculations in response to cyber incidents could lead to unintended escalation or conflict. Each case reveals both the potential for cyber operations to influence international security and the importance of establishing norms to mitigate risks.
